dc.descriptionWe compute the amplitude for the radiation of massless NS-NS closed string states from the interaction of two moving D-branes. We consider particle-like D-branes with reference to 4-dimensional spacetime, in toroidal and orbifold compactifications, and we work out the relevant world sheet propagators within the moving boundary state formalism. We find no on-shell axion emission. For large inter-brane separation, we compute the spacetime graviton emission amplitude and estimate the average energy radiated, whereas the spacetime dilaton amplitude is found to vanish in this limit. The possibility of emission of other massless states depends on the nature of the branes and of the compactification scheme.
